Sharp Develops and Will Introduce New LCD Controller for Mobile Devices
Sharp has developed and will introduce the new LR388G9 LCD controller for mobile devices that enables simultaneous display on two different screens at half-XGA (480x1024) resolution, an industry first.
This chip features 32 Mbits of built-in video memory, an increase from the 16 Mbits of its predecessor. Combined with faster image processing speeds, it offers dual display capability to enable two different contents to be displayed at the same time on two separate LCD screens at the half-XGA resolution.
In addition, it enables full-HD video to be output to an externally connected LCD TV, video projector, or other similar device. Further, it features a high-speed serial interface (MDDI 1.2/MIPI) and a range of other interfaces such as those for cameras, SD memory cards, and IrSimple.
Specifications:
- Model name: LR388G9
- Applicable LCD panel size: 480 x 1024 pixels
- Applicable LCD resolution: Half-XGA + Half-XGA
- Colors: 24-bit
- Video memory: 32Mbits built-in
- LCD panel interfaces: RGB, SVDI, MIPI
- Host interface: MDDI 1.0/1.2, MIPI, CPU parallel bus
- External digital TV output: Full HD (1920x1080i @ 60 Hz, 1920x1080p @ 24 Hz, etc.)
- Camera interfaces: MIPI, CMOS I/F (14000k pixels max.)
- Package: WFBGA261-0808 (8 mm x 8 mm)
- Sample price (tax included): JPY 2400 (~US$27)
- Sample availability: July 5, 2010
- Mass production launch: September 2010
